"A new poll from Rasmussen shows President Obama with sizable leads in hypothetical matchups against either of the leading Republican candidates, with Obama besting Mitt Romney by 7 points and Rick Santorum by 6 points.

"That's a far stronger showing for the president than a similar poll from Gallup released Friday, which showed Romney with a 4-point lead on Obama and the president leading Santorum by a single percentage point.

"What accounts for the numbers swing discrepancy is unclear, although the Rasmussen poll had a larger sample size — 1500 respondents compared to 898 for Gallup — and was taken more recently."
